Summary

  • Silvercrest Asset Management Group reported its financial results for the third quarter of 2024, with assets under management (AUM) reaching $35.1 billion.
  • This represents a 5.1% increase in AUM during the third quarter and a 5.4% increase year-to-date.
  • The company experienced a revenue increase of 2.4% in the third quarter, totaling $30.4 million, and a 3.2% increase year-to-date, totaling $91.7 million.
  • Net income attributable to Silvercrest was $2.25 million for the quarter and $7.9 million for the nine-month period.
  • Adjusted EBITDA was $6.3 million for the quarter and $21.0 million for the nine-month period.
  • The company's average annual management fee was 0.36% for both the three and nine-month periods ended September 30, 2024.
  • The company repurchased 82,677 shares of Class A common stock for approximately $1.36 million during the quarter.

Positives

  • The company experienced growth in assets under management, reaching $35.1 billion.
  • Revenue increased by 2.4% in the third quarter and 3.2% year-to-date.
  • The company's share repurchase program is active, indicating confidence in its financial position.
  • The company has extended its credit facility maturity date to June 18, 2027, providing financial flexibility.

Negatives

  • Net client outflows partially offset the positive impact of market appreciation on AUM.
  • Family office services revenue decreased by 18.4% in the third quarter and 5.2% year-to-date.
  • Net income and adjusted EBITDA decreased compared to the same periods in the previous year.
  • Total expenses increased by 12.0% in the third quarter and 10.0% year-to-date.

Related Party Transactions

  • The company provides investment advisory services to various related entities, including Silvercrest Funds, earning management fee income of $1.02 million for the quarter and $3.03 million for the nine-month period.
  • The company also manages assets on behalf of certain employees, earning management and advisory fees of $0.46 million for the quarter and $1.37 million for the nine-month period.

Key Dates

DateDescription
July 11, 2011Silvercrest Asset Management Group Inc. was formed as a Delaware corporation.
June 26, 2013Silvercrest became the sole general partner of Silvercrest L.P.
June 24, 2013Subsidiaries of Silvercrest L.P. entered into a $15.0 million credit facility with City National Bank.
December 13, 2018Silvercrest executed an Asset Purchase Agreement with Neosho Capital LLC.
January 15, 2019The Neosho Acquisition closed.
July 1, 2019The credit facility was increased to $25.5 million delayed draw term loan and a $10.0 million revolving credit facility.
June 17, 2022The revolving credit facility was amended to replace LIBOR terms with SOFR.
February 15, 2022The credit facility was amended and restated.
June 18, 2024The credit facility was amended and restated, extending the term loan maturity date to June 18, 2027.
August 16, 2024The company announced a share repurchase program authorizing the repurchase of up to $12,000,000 of Class A common stock.
